AdBlue is a non-toxic aqueous urea solution used to reduce harmful emissions from diesel powered trucks. In order to comply with new EU legislation, many heavy duty commercial vehicles will be fitted with selective catalytic reduction (SCR) engines which use a dilute Urea solution called AdBlue to minimise damaging exhaust emissions.
It is expected that average AdBlue consumption will be approximately 5% by volume of diesel consumption.
